I'd like to request permission to update gtk-vnc to the newly released 0.3.4 version.
From the release announcement:
#######
Bug fixes:
o Fix cursor visibility when in relative pointer mode (Anthony Liguori)
o Fix vnc_auth_credential signal marshalling (Anthony Liguori, Saori Fukuta)
o Add missing break in key event handling (Marton Balint)
o Various build cleanups (Atsushi SAKAI)
o Fix key event tracking (Daniel Berrange)
o Fix big endian color conversion (Hiroyuki Kaguchi)
o More debug messages (Jonh Wendell)
o Add interface to explicitly force pointer grab (Anthony Liguori)
o Always emit signals from system coroutine (Anthony Liguori)
o Revert to 0.3.3 set_pointer_grab behavior (Anthony Liguori)
o spec file updates and configure support for Fedora 9 (Dan Berrange)
New features:
o Focus widget on mouse click (Jonh Wendell)
o WMVi support (Stefano Stabellini)
o OpenGL based scaling (Anthony Liguori, Daniel Berrange)
o VNC scancode extension (Anthony Liguori)
#######
As you can see, there are quite a few important bug fixes (I actually consider the "Focus widget on mouse click" feature a bugfix, but that might just be me).
Additionally, the "VNC scancode extension" feature has been in Ubuntu for months as a separate patch. This is now an officially blessed VNC extension.
